15 Then And Now Photos Of Australia Show How Much Damage The Fires Have Already Done

The flames which have been consuming Australia for months, have razed homes and wiped out entire towns. Since the start of the 2019 fire season, a staggering 10 million hectares have been burned across the country. For comparison, the California fires of 2018 claimed about 800,000 hectares. Satellite Images From Space Reveal The Shocking Extent Of Australia’s Bushfire Crisis

Last fall brought catastrophic events in Australia that are still yet to be curbed. Over the course of several months, more than 100 fires have raged in the country. By the beginning of December, the wildfires in Australia’s New South Wales region had already scorched an area of approximately 10,000 square miles.
